How to Check Where Your Instagram Followers Are From
Instagram is the recently launched social media platform that has gained unmatched popularity in a very short time and made people crazy about it. The most important thing about this platform is it has a wide and unique blend of audiences from different regions of the world. The main reason that is behind the high […]
How to Check Where Your Instagram Followers Are From Read More »









